Adjusting Display of an Image based on Device Position - A simplified explanation of the abstract

  • This abstract for appeared for US patent application number 17988477 Titled 'Adjusting Display of an Image based on Device Position'

Simplified Explanation

This abstract describes various implementations of devices, systems, and methods for adjusting the display of an image based on the position of the device. The device includes an image sensor, a display, memory, and processors. The method involves obtaining a first image of a user's body part, capturing a second image of the body part, determining the position of the body part relative to the device based on the second image, generating an adjusted image by adjusting the first image according to the position of the body part, and displaying the adjusted image on the device's display.


Original Abstract Submitted

Various implementations disclosed herein include devices, systems, and methods for adjusting display of an image based on device position. In some implementations, a device includes an image sensor, a display, a non-transitory memory and one or more processors coupled with the image sensor, the display and the non-transitory memory. In some implementations, a method includes obtaining a first image of a body part of a user of the device. In some implementations, the method includes capturing, via the image sensor, a second image of the body part. In some implementations, the method includes determining, based on the second image, a position of the body part relative to the device. In some implementations, the method includes generating an adjusted image by adjusting the first image based on the position of the body part relative to the device. In some implementations, the method includes displaying the adjusted image on the display.
